Mountain West Conference Men's Golfer of the Month San Diego State's Aaron Goldberg earns October honors.
Nov. 2, 2006 COLORADO SPRINGS, Colo. - San Diego State junior Aaron Goldberg has been selected the Mountain West Conference Men's Golfer of the Month for October.
Goldberg, an Encinitas, Calif., native, defeated Boise State's Troy Merritt on the third playoff hole to take individual medalist honors at the District 7 Shootout in Las Vegas on Oct. 9-10.
Goldberg's victory over 88 other golfers, secured a team victory for San Diego State among the 15 schools competing in the Shootout. He finished the 54-hole event at 12-under-par 201 (68-66-67) on the 6,722-yard Mountain Course, setting a new San Diego State scoring record for a 54-hole tournament. Additionally, Goldberg's 12-under-par performance was tops among the 21 other golfers who finished the tournament under par.
Following the individual victory, Goldberg finished in a tie for sixth out of 100 players at the Barona Collegiate Cup on Oct. 23-24. He posted a six-under-par 210 (66-69-75) on the 7,323-yard Barona Creek Course.
Goldberg carded under par scores in five of six rounds of play during the month of October and is currently tied for third in the MWC with a 69.67 stroke average.
